Specifications of NLVAS4599DFT2

Function
Switch
Circuit
1 x SPDT
On-state Resistance
30 Ohm
Voltage Supply Source
Single Supply
Voltage - Supply, Single/dual (±)
2 V ~ 5.5 V
Current - Supply
1µA
Operating Temperature
-55°C ~ 125°C
Mounting Type
Surface Mount
Package / Case
6-TSSOP, SC-88, SOT-363
Lead Free Status / RoHS Status
Contains lead / RoHS non-compliant

The NLAS4599 is an advanced high speed CMOS single pole −
The device has been designed so the ON resistance (R
The channel select input is compatible with standard CMOS outputs.
The channel select input structure provides protection when
Machine Model > 200 V
Channel Select Input Over−Voltage Tolerant to 5.5 V
Fast Switching and Propagation Speeds
Break−Before−Make Circuitry
Low Power Dissipation: I
Diode Protection Provided on Channel Select Input
Improved Linearity and Lower ON Resistance over Input Voltage
Latch−up Performance Exceeds 300 mA
ESD Performance: Human Body Model > 2000 V;
Chip Complexity: 38 FETs
Pb−Free Packages are Available
